A Few Ways To Improve The Yield Of Aluminum Extrusions

(1) Quality Inspection: Machine quality checks should be fast, accurate, and rigorous. 'Fast' means inspecting frequently and promptly; 'accurate' means being familiar with national standards, internal control standards, and the standards for different clients and surface treatments. If necessary, samples should be taken for surface treatment testing. Misjudgment or accepting items that exceed standards is absolutely not allowed. In situations where a determination cannot be made, it must be immediately reported to the relevant supervisor. 'Rigorous' means having a firm stance and strictly enforcing the system.

 

(2) Extrusion: You can't use the wrong mold or write the wrong tracking card. You need to actively perform quality self-checks, first inspections, and in-process inspections.

 

(3) Main Machine Operator: Actively cooperate with the team leader, verify each set of molds, control the three temperatures, and adjust the material flow flexibly based on different model structures and surface treatments. Always check the quality of the outgoing material, be responsible for wall thickness, forming, tear and drag issues, or internal drag, and accurately calculate whether the leftover material after cutting different sizes into semi-finished products is long enough.

 

(4) Interruption Worker: This is also a very important position. If a quality problem is found, report it to the team leader or acting team leader immediately. For each mold set during operation, check the height of the outlet lift frame, the graphite blocks, and the high-temperature roller, as they directly affect the forming quality. Promptly turn on the fan and check whether the conveyor belt is running smoothly and efficiently. If bubbles, oil bubbles, or tearing are found on the profile surface, mark them clearly to prevent them from flowing into the next process.

 

(5) Straightening Worker (Mixing Materials, Cutting to Size, Assembling Frames):

 

Before straightening each piece, check the surface quality thoroughly. Don't stack too many profiles on the cold bed to avoid scratches and dents. For hollow profiles, use appropriate end plugs to prevent excessive deformation at the ends. If there's an assembly relationship, follow the sample of the corresponding surface treatment model for this batch order to control the straightening stretch rate.

 

When bundling materials, note that materials with different surface treatments have different bundling methods. For billets, oxidized sandblasted materials, and "oxidized electrophoretic glossy materials," try to keep the non-decorative sides facing down or facing each other, maintaining gaps between profiles to avoid rubbing, bumping, scratching, or damaging the decorative surfaces.

 

Before cutting to size, consider whether the scrap at the head and tail is long enough. If an entire piece or batch isn't long enough, immediately inform the person in charge of stopping or starting the machine. After cutting, carefully check if the profile ends are deformed. If deformation occurs due to cutting, you can slightly reduce the cutting speed.

 

Before framing with insulation materials, every piece must pass the platform inspection. For profiles with complex shapes that are easily damaged by the separators after framing, place flat tubes between layers. For products with strict surface quality requirements, use high-temperature felt to separate each piece, and make sure the separators are placed neatly.
